Best Time to Visit Petropolis

Petropolis sits in the mountains north of Rio, which means its weather is noticeably cooler than the coast. The city has a distinct wet and dry season, and most visitors come for the Imperial Museum and the surrounding Serra dos Órgãos. Timing your trip well means avoiding both the heaviest rain and the peak holiday crush.

✦ Go in August for the best weather and manageable crowds, or April/May for quiet exploration and lower prices.

✅ Best months

April, May and August offer the best combination of mild temperatures and low rainfall, with August being particularly fine and crowds still manageable. These months also avoid the school-holiday spikes.

🔥 Peak season

July and December are the busiest: July for the winter school break and the Bauernfest (German heritage festival, late June/early July), and December for Christmas and New Year. Hotel prices can double, and you need to book weeks ahead.

💷 Shoulder (best value)

March and September are good budget bets: hotel rates drop 20–30% from peak, the weather is still decent (March can be wet, but it's rarely a washout), and crowds thin out noticeably.

🌙 Quietest & cheapest

April, May, and October are the quietest. April and May are usually dry and pleasant, but October is the start of the wet season – you get cheaper rooms and emptier sights, but you might need an umbrella.

Petropolis season by season

Spring (Mar–May)

Weather: Mild, 16–24°C; rainfall drops sharply from March to May.

Crowds: Low to medium

Best for hiking in the Serra dos Órgãos before the dry season ends.

Summer (Jun–Aug)

Weather: Cool and dry, 12–22°C; clear skies common.

Crowds: Medium (July peak)

Perfect for outdoor sightseeing – just avoid the July school break if you hate queues.

Autumn (Sep–Nov)

Weather: Warming up, 14–26°C; rainfall increases from October.

Crowds: Low to medium

Good for cheap accommodation in September; October onwards gets muggy.

Winter (Dec–Feb)

Weather: Warm and wet, 18–28°C; frequent afternoon downpours.

Crowds: High (December peak)

Expect sticky heat and heavy showers – fine for museums, less so for mountain trails.

🎭 Events worth timing a trip around

Bauernfest (late June/early July) – a big German-themed festival with beer, food and parades. Festival de Inverno (July) – classical music and theatre in the city's historic venues.

🧳 What to pack

Always pack a light jacket or fleece: even in summer, evenings in Petropolis can drop to 12–14°C, and winter nights can feel chilly.
